Which of the following would be evidence of water vapor in a planet's
atmosphere using spectroscopy?
a) A bright blue spectrum
b) A rainbow with even spacing
c) All light passes through
d) Dark bands in the spectrum match the signature of water

Solution
4.3(171 votes)

Answer

d) Dark bands in the spectrum match the signature of water Explanation 1. Identify Spectroscopy Evidence Spectroscopy identifies substances by analyzing light absorption or emission. Water vapor absorbs specific wavelengths, creating dark bands in the spectrum.
